النموذج الفوقي¶
يُعرّف النموذج الفوقي بنية بيانات منصتك بالكامل — أنواع البطاقات الموجودة، والحقول التي تحملها، وكيفية ترابطها فيما بينها، وكيفية تخطيط صفحات تفاصيل البطاقات. كل شيء مُوجَّه بالبيانات: تقوم بتهيئة النموذج الفوقي من خلال واجهة الإدارة، لا بتغيير الشيفرة.

انتقل إلى Admin > Metamodel للوصول إلى محرّر النموذج الفوقي. يحتوي على سبعة تبويبات: Card Types وRelation Types وCalculations وTags وMetamodel Graph وEA Principles وCompliance Regulations.
أنواع البطاقات¶
يسرد تبويب Card Types جميع الأنواع في النظام. يأتي Turbo EA مع 14 نوعًا مدمجًا موزّعة على أربع طبقات هندسية:
| الطبقة | الأنواع |
|---|---|
| Strategy & Transformation | Objective، Platform، Initiative |
| Business Architecture | Organization، Business Capability، Business Context، Business Process |
| Application & Data | Application، Interface، Data Object |
| Technical Architecture | IT Component، Tech Category، Provider، System |
إنشاء نوع مخصّص¶
انقر + New Type لإنشاء نوع بطاقة مخصّص. قم بتهيئة:
| الحقل | الوصف |
|---|---|
| Key | معرّف فريد (أحرف صغيرة، بلا مسافات) — لا يمكن تغييره بعد الإنشاء |
| Label | الاسم المعروض في الواجهة |
| Icon | اسم أيقونة Google Material Symbol |
| Color | اللون التعريفي للنوع (يُستخدم في المخزون والتقارير والمخططات) |
| Category | تجميع طبقة الهندسة |
| Has Hierarchy | ما إذا كان يمكن لبطاقات هذا النوع أن تحمل علاقات أصل/فرع |
تحرير نوع¶
انقر أي نوع لفتح Type Detail Drawer. هنا يمكنك تهيئة:
الحقول¶
تُعرّف الحقول السمات المخصّصة المتاحة على بطاقات هذا النوع. لكل حقل:
| الإعداد | الوصف |
|---|---|
| Key | معرّف الحقل الفريد |
| Label | الاسم المعروض |
| Type | text أو multiline_text أو number أو cost أو boolean أو date أو url أو single_select أو multiple_select |
| Options | لحقول الاختيار: الخيارات المتاحة مع التسميات والألوان الاختيارية |
| Required | ما إذا كان يجب تعبئة الحقل لأغراض تسجيل جودة البيانات |
| Data quality | تُدار مساهمة كل حقل في الدرجة من لوحة Data quality — انظر تسجيل جودة البيانات أدناه |
| Read-only | يمنع التحرير اليدوي (مفيد للحقول المحسوبة) |
انقر + Add Field لإنشاء حقل جديد، أو انقر حقلًا موجودًا لتحريره في Field Editor Dialog.
الأقسام¶
تُنظَّم الحقول في أقسام ضمن صفحة تفاصيل البطاقة. يمكنك:
- إنشاء أقسام مسمّاة لتجميع الحقول ذات الصلة
- ضبط الأقسام على تخطيط عمود واحد أو عمودين
- تنظيم الحقول في مجموعات داخل قسم (تُعرض على شكل ترويسات فرعية قابلة للطي)
- إعادة ترتيب الحقول داخل قسم بالسحب، ونقل حقل إلى قسم آخر من إجراء move الخاص به
يضيف اسم القسم الخاص __description حقولًا إلى قسم الوصف في صفحة تفاصيل البطاقة.
تسجيل جودة البيانات¶
درجة جودة البيانات لبطاقة ما هي مقياس مرجّح لمدى اكتمالها. كل عامل مساهِم — كل حقل إضافةً إلى أربعة عوامل مدمجة — يُدار في مكان واحد: تبويب Data quality في محرّر نوع البطاقة. (المحرّر مُنظَّم في تبويبات — Main، Relations، Stakeholder roles، وData quality — مع توفّر الترجمات من الأيقونة في الترويسة.)
لكل عامل مستوى أهمية يُضبط بشريط تمرير بسيط عبر أربع درجات، يُظهر أيضًا الرقم الكامن وراءه:
- Ignore (0) — مُستبعَد كليًا من الدرجة.
- Normal (1) — يُحتسب مرة واحدة (الافتراضي).
- Important (2) — يُحتسب بضعف القيمة.
- Critical (3) — يُحتسب بثلاثة أضعاف القيمة.
تسرد اللوحة العوامل المدمجة الأربعة — Description وLifecycle (ما إذا كان أي تاريخ في دورة الحياة محدّدًا) وmandatory Relations وmandatory Tags — تليها جميع الحقول مجمّعة بحسب قسمها، كل منها مع شريط التمرير نفسه. على سبيل المثال، اضبط Lifecycle على Ignore لنوع لا تحمل بطاقاته تواريخ على نحو مشروع، حتى لا تُعاقَب على ذلك.
يعرض شريط score composition في أعلى التبويب حصة كل عامل من أقصى درجة ممكنة، فتستطيع أن تلمح بنظرة سريعة أي العوامل هي المهيمنة. في تخطيط البطاقة ضمن تبويب Main، يُظهر كل حقل — والأقسام المدمجة Description وLifecycle وRelations — شارة صغيرة برقم درجته الحالية، فتستطيع رؤية الترجيح دون مغادرة ذلك التبويب.
يؤدي تغيير أي مستوى أهمية على الفور إلى إعادة تسجيل درجة كل بطاقة موجودة من ذلك النوع. تأخذ الحقول الجديدة القيمة الافتراضية Normal، فتُحتسب ضمن الدرجة فور إضافتها.
الأنواع الفرعية (القوالب الفرعية)¶
تعمل الأنواع الفرعية بوصفها قوالب فرعية داخل نوع البطاقة. يستطيع كل نوع فرعي التحكم في الحقول الظاهرة لبطاقات ذلك النوع الفرعي، مع بقاء جميع الحقول معرّفة على مستوى نوع البطاقة.
على سبيل المثال، يحمل نوع Application أنواعًا فرعية: Business Application وMicroservice وAI Agent وDeployment. قد يخفي المسؤول الحقول المتعلقة بالخوادم للنوع الفرعي SaaS لأنها غير ذات صلة.
تهيئة ظهور الحقول لكل نوع فرعي:
- افتح نوع بطاقة في إدارة النموذج الفوقي.
- انقر أي شارة نوع فرعي لفتح حوار Subtype Template.
- بدّل ظهور الحقول باستخدام المفاتيح — ستُخفى الحقول المُطفأة لبطاقات ذلك النوع الفرعي.
- تُستبعَد الحقول المخفية من درجة جودة البيانات، فلا يُعاقَب المستخدمون على حقول لا يمكنهم رؤيتها.
عندما لا يكون أي نوع فرعي محدّدًا على بطاقة (أو عندما لا يحمل النوع أنواعًا فرعية)، تكون جميع الحقول ظاهرة. تحافظ الحقول المخفية على بياناتها — فإذا تغيّر النوع الفرعي لبطاقة، تُستبقى القيم المخفية سابقًا.
أدوار أصحاب المصلحة¶
عرّف أدوارًا مخصّصة لهذا النوع (مثل "Application Owner" أو "Technical Owner"). يحمل كل دور أذونات على مستوى البطاقة تُدمج مع دور المستخدم على مستوى التطبيق عند الوصول إلى بطاقة. انظر المستخدمون والأدوار لمزيد عن نموذج الأذونات.
الترجمات¶
انقر زر Translate في شريط أدوات لوحة النوع لفتح Translation Dialog. هنا يمكنك تقديم ترجمات لكل تسميات النموذج الفوقي بكل لغة مدعومة:
- Type label — الاسم المعروض لنوع البطاقة
- Subtypes — تسميات كل نوع فرعي
- Sections — ترويسات الأقسام في صفحة تفاصيل البطاقة
- Fields — تسميات الحقول وتسميات خيارات الاختيار
- Stakeholder Roles — أسماء الأدوار المعروضة في واجهة إسناد أصحاب المصلحة
تُخزَّن الترجمات إلى جانب كل نوع بطاقة وتُحلّ وقت العرض باستخدام اللغة التي اختارها المستخدم. تعود التسميات غير المُترجَمة إلى الإنجليزية الافتراضية.
حذف نوع¶
- تُحذف الأنواع المدمجة حذفًا ناعمًا (تُخفى) ويمكن استعادتها
- تُحذف الأنواع المخصّصة حذفًا نهائيًا
أنواع العلاقات¶
تُعرّف أنواع العلاقات الروابط المسموح بها بين أنواع البطاقات. يحدّد كل نوع علاقة:
| الحقل | الوصف |
|---|---|
| Key | معرّف فريد |
| Label | تسمية الاتجاه الأمامي (مثل "uses") |
| Reverse Label | تسمية الاتجاه العكسي (مثل "is used by") |
| Source Type | نوع البطاقة في الجهة "from" |
| Target Type | نوع البطاقة في الجهة "to" |
| Cardinality | n:m (متعدد إلى متعدد) أو 1:n (واحد إلى متعدد) |
انقر + New Relation Type لإنشاء علاقة، أو انقر علاقة موجودة لتحرير تسمياتها وسماتها.
سمات العلاقة¶
تحمل بعض العلاقات سمات إضافية تضبطها على كل رابط فردي بدلًا من نوع العلاقة. على سبيل المثال، تحمل العلاقة المدمجة Organization → Application ("uses") سمة Usage Type — اضبطها على Owner أو User أو Stakeholder على كل رابط. وهذا يتيح لك نمذجة تطبيق مملوك من منظمة واحدة ومُستخدَم من منظمات أخرى عبر نوع علاقة واحد. تظهر القيمة المختارة على شكل شارة ملوّنة في قسم Relations للبطاقة؛ اضبطها عند إضافة العلاقة، أو لاحقًا عبر أيقونة التحرير في صف العلاقة.
يمكن أن يوجد نوع علاقة واحد فقط بين زوج معيّن من أنواع البطاقات، لذا استخدم هذه السمات لتحديد معنى الرابط بدلًا من إنشاء نوع علاقة ثانٍ لنفس المصدر والهدف.
إدارة قيم العلاقة¶
انقر أيقونة Manage relation values (الوسم) على أي صف علاقة لتحرير قيم سمات "type" الخاصة بها. يمكنك:
- إضافة قيمك الخاصة إلى منتقٍ موجود — مثلًا، نوع استخدام جديد يتجاوز Owner / User / Stakeholder.
- إضافة منتقي نوع جديد كليًا إلى علاقة لا تحمل أيًا منها، باستخدام Add type، بما في ذلك على العلاقات المدمجة.
القيم المدمجة (Owner، User، Stakeholder، قيم اتجاه التدفق، …) مقفلة: لا يمكن إعادة تسميتها أو إعادة تلوينها أو حذفها. لكن يمكنك إخفاء قيمة مدمجة بحيث لا تعود تظهر في المنتقي على البطاقات — وتبقى القيمة المضبوطة مسبقًا ظاهرة. أما قيمك المخصّصة فقابلة للتحرير بالكامل ويمكن إزالتها.
الحسابات¶
تستخدم الحقول المحسوبة صيغًا يحدّدها المسؤول لحساب القيم تلقائيًا عند حفظ البطاقات. انظر الحسابات للدليل الكامل.
الوسوم¶
يمكن إدارة مجموعات الوسوم والوسوم من هذا التبويب. انظر الوسوم للدليل الكامل.
مبادئ هندسة المؤسسة¶
يتيح لك تبويب EA Principles تحديد مبادئ الهندسة التي تحكم المشهد التقني لمنظمتك. تعمل هذه المبادئ بوصفها ضوابط استراتيجية — على سبيل المثال، "أعد الاستخدام قبل الشراء قبل البناء" أو "إن اشترينا، فإننا نشتري SaaS".
لكل مبدأ أربعة حقول:
| الحقل | الوصف |
|---|---|
| Title | اسم موجز للمبدأ |
| Statement | ما ينص عليه المبدأ |
| Rationale | لماذا هذا المبدأ مهم |
| Implications | العواقب العملية لاتباع المبدأ |
يمكن تفعيل المبادئ أو تعطيلها فرديًا باستخدام مفتاح التبديل على كل بطاقة.
الاستيراد من كتالوج المبادئ¶
يأتي Turbo EA مع كتالوج مرجعي مُنتقى يضم 10 مبادئ هندسة مؤسسة قياسية في الصناعة حتى لا تبدأ من صفحة فارغة. افتح قائمة الصورة الرمزية في الزاوية العلوية اليمنى واختر Reference Catalogues → Principles Catalogue. من هناك يمكنك:
- البحث في المبادئ المُجمّعة وتصفّحها (العنوان، الوصف، المسوّغ، التبعات).
- تحديد الإدخالات التي تريدها بصورة متعددة والنقر Import — تنزل المبادئ المحددة في تبويب EA Principles بوصفها صفوفًا قياسية قابلة للتحرير بالكامل.
- إعادة الاستيراد بأمان: تُتجاوز المبادئ الموجودة مسبقًا (المطابَقة بمعرّف الكتالوج الثابت)، حتى إن أعدت تسميتها محليًا. يعرض الكتالوج شارة خضراء "Already imported" لهذه المبادئ.
استخدم الكتالوج نقطة انطلاق ثم خصّص عنوان كل مبدأ وبيانه ومسوّغه وتبعاته بما يناسب منظمتك.
كيف تؤثّر المبادئ في رؤى الذكاء الاصطناعي¶
عندما تولّد AI Portfolio Insights في تقرير المحفظة، تُدرَج جميع المبادئ النشطة في التحليل. يقيّم الذكاء الاصطناعي بيانات محفظتك مقابل كل مبدأ ويُبلّغ عن:
- ما إذا كانت المحفظة متوائمة مع المبدأ أو مخالِفة له
- نقاط بيانات محددة كدليل
- إجراءات تصحيحية مُوصى بها
على سبيل المثال، سيدفع مبدأ "Buy SaaS" الذكاءَ الاصطناعي إلى وضع علامة على التطبيقات المستضافة محليًا أو على IaaS واقتراح أولويات الترحيل السحابي.
رسم النموذج الفوقي¶

يعرض تبويب Metamodel Graph مخططًا مرئيًا بصيغة SVG لجميع أنواع البطاقات وأنواع علاقاتها. هذا تصوّر للقراءة فقط يساعدك على فهم الروابط في نموذجك الفوقي بنظرة سريعة.
لوائح الامتثال¶
يدير تبويب Compliance Regulations الأطر التنظيمية التي يفحص ماسح GRC → Compliance مقابلها. تأتي ستة أطر مُفعّلة افتراضيًا:
| اللائحة | النطاق |
|---|---|
| EU AI Act | متطلبات أنظمة AI / ML المطروحة في سوق الاتحاد الأوروبي |
| GDPR | اللائحة العامة لحماية البيانات في الاتحاد الأوروبي |
| NIS2 | التوجيه الثاني لأمن الشبكات والمعلومات في الاتحاد الأوروبي |
| DORA | قانون المرونة التشغيلية الرقمية في الاتحاد الأوروبي للكيانات المالية |
| SOC 2 | معايير خدمات الثقة لضوابط مؤسسات الخدمات الصادرة عن AICPA |
| ISO/IEC 27001 | معيار نظام إدارة أمن المعلومات |
لكل صف يمكنك:
- تفعيل / تعطيل اللائحة بمفتاح التبديل — تُتجاوز الأطر المُعطَّلة في كل فحص لاحق وتُستبعَد نتائجها من لوحات المعلومات. تُحفَظ النتائج الموجودة (لا تُحذف) تحسّبًا لإعادة التفعيل لاحقًا.
- تحرير العنوان، ووصف النطاق، وسياق المُوجِّه (prompt) المستخدم من قبل LLM.
- إضافة لائحة مخصّصة بـ + New Regulation — مثل HIPAA، أو السياسات الداخلية، أو الأطر الخاصة بقطاع معيّن. اللوائح المخصّصة من الدرجة الأولى: تظهر في تبويب اللائحة المخصّص، وتساهم في درجة الامتثال الإجمالية، وتدعم جميع إجراءات النتائج نفسها (الإقرار، القبول، الترقية إلى Risk).
- حذف لائحة مخصّصة — لا يمكن حذف اللوائح المدمجة، بل تعطيلها فقط.
يعمل ماسح الامتثال ومسار الترقية إلى المخاطر حتى عندما لا يكون أي مزوّد ذكاء اصطناعي مهيّأ — فإدخال النتائج يدويًا، وانتقالات الحالة، ومسار الترقية إلى Risk، تبقى جميعها متاحة. لا يلزم الذكاء الاصطناعي إلا عندما تشغّل فحصًا جديدًا فعليًا.
محرّر تخطيط البطاقة¶
لكل نوع بطاقة، يتحكم قسم Layout في لوحة النوع في كيفية بناء صفحة تفاصيل البطاقة:
- Section order — اسحب الأقسام (Description، EOL، Lifecycle، Hierarchy، Relations، والأقسام المخصّصة) لإعادة ترتيبها
- Visibility — أخفِ الأقسام غير ذات الصلة لنوع معيّن
- Default expansion — اختر ما إذا كان كل قسم يبدأ موسّعًا أو مطويًا
- Column layout — اضبط عمودًا واحدًا أو عمودين لكل قسم مخصّص
- Move fields between sections — استخدم إجراء move لحقل (بجوار زرَّي التحرير والحذف) لنقله إلى قسم آخر مع الحفاظ على تهيئته